Top Volvo Eicher | Reviews & Ratings | comparemela.com

Volvo eicher in India - 501301/ near ranga-reddy

Volvo eicher in India - 122001/ near gurgaon

Volvo eicher in India - 141001/ near ludhiana

Volvo eicher in India - 0/ near others

Volvo eicher in India - 452010/ near indore

Volvo eicher in India - 454774/ near dhar

Volvo eicher in India - 122001/ near gurgaon

Volvo eicher in India - 403722/ near verna